Cindy Pavlinac: Photographing the Sacred Feminine Carles, Castlerigg megalithic stone circle with surrounding landscape and astronomical alignments, Lake District, Keswick, Cumbria, England. One of the largest, and oldest (circa 3100 B.C.E.) standing stone circles. Individual stones were carved along the tops to echo the landscape horizon when viewed from the center of the circle.
